> Trying to adjust AI outcomes is interesting.  I just read something today
> that reminded me of the fact that nobody actually programs an AI.  They
> create a neural network and then set it loose to essentially program
> itself.  Elon told someone to make sure Grok supports the white genocide
> story about South Africa, and they say it started responding to almost any
> query with answers about South Africa.   Since it was mostly written by
> itself, no person actually knows what the code does or how it works, and
> therefore we can't make seemingly simple adjustments without starting over
> and retraining it.
>
> The output isn't deterministic either.  We can predict that "with n input
> we'll get an output similar to x 70% of the time."  Best we can do.
